The simple, spiritual living in Andhra’s Kurma Gramam village

Hindu - Fri, 04/10/2026 - 02:36
Nestled amidst the scenic hills of Hiramandalam in Andhra Pradesh, Kurma Gramam is a tiny hamlet, spread across 60 acres and inhabited by 17 families that stands in contrast to modern lifestyles. Cut off from the contemporary living, the village functions without electricity, mobile phones, internet connectivity or even LPG services. Life here moves at a slower pace, deeply rooted in simplicity and spiritual discipline, writes Harish Gilai

Meet the 80-year-old idli amma who sold idlis for Rs 1 so no one sleeps hungry

Times of India - Fri, 04/10/2026 - 02:31
In Coimbatore, K. Kamalathal, known as 'Idli Amma,' continues her decades-long mission of providing affordable ₹1 idlis. Her unwavering generosity, even during inflation and the lockdown, gained national attention, leading to a house-cum-workspace built by Anand Mahindra. Her story highlights the enduring power of simple kindness and a strong work ethic.

Mumbai airport drama: 26 Kenyans try to ditch Rs 37.7 cr gold, then start dumping it

Times of India - Fri, 04/10/2026 - 02:26
DRI apprehended 26 Kenyan nationals at Mumbai airport for smuggling 29.4kg of gold, valued at Rs 37.7 crore, from Nairobi. Officials intercepted the group after they attempted to evade them near the green channel. Gold bars were recovered from the suspects' shoes and discarded pouches.

BSF opens up Assam gates for families living beyond Bangladesh border fence to vote

Times of India - Fri, 04/10/2026 - 01:32
Border Security Force personnel facilitated voting for 70 families in Assam's Sribhumi district, living beyond the India-Bangladesh barbed-wire fence. Vehicles and opened gates ensured residents of five villages could cast their ballots, a powerful assertion of their Indian identity. BSF also aided election campaigning in these remote settlements near the Zero Line.

Setback for arms consultant, Delhi HC upholds 'fugitive offender' tag

Times of India - Fri, 04/10/2026 - 01:28
Delhi High Court has affirmed a trial court's decision labeling UK-based arms consultant Sanjay Bhandari a "fugitive economic offender" in a money laundering case. The court dismissed Bhandari's appeal, stating that a failed extradition attempt does not absolve him of Indian law violations. This ruling allows authorities to confiscate his assets.
